The Director of Analytics is a senior-level position responsible for leading and overseeing the analytics department within an organization. This role involves managing a team of data analysts and scientists, developing and implementing data-driven strategies, and providing insights and recommendations to drive business growth and success. The Director of Analytics is responsible for identifying key performance indicators, designing and implementing data collection processes, analyzing large datasets, and presenting findings to stakeholders. They collaborate with cross-functional teams to identify opportunities for improvement, optimize business processes, and develop predictive models to support decision-making. This role requires strong analytical skills, proficiency in data analysis tools and techniques, and the ability to communicate complex information effectively. The Director of Analytics plays a crucial role in driving data-driven decision-making and ensuring the organization stays ahead in a competitive market.

Director Of Analytics salary in Latvia
Average Yearly Salary of Director Of Analytics in Latvia is approximately 55,243 EUR (55,178 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

Latvia is a country located in Northern Europe, bordered by Estonia to the north, Lithuania to the south, Russia to the east, and Belarus to the southeast. It has a population of approximately 1.9 million people and covers an area of about 64,589 square kilometers.
Estimated national average yearly salary is 19,565 EUR (21,500 USD). Value indicated is pre-tax. Below graph shows estimated Director Of Analytics job salary compared to average salary in Latvia.
Comparison shows that a person working as Director Of Analytics in Latvia earns on average:
2.82 times the average salary (or 282% of average salary).
